首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Python -使用变量而不是直接文件名

Python是一种高级编程语言,它具有简单易学、开发效率高、可读性强等特点。在Python中,使用变量而不是直接文件名可以提供更好的灵活性和可维护性。

使用变量而不是直接文件名的优势主要体现在以下几个方面:

  1. 可维护性:使用变量可以使代码更易于理解和修改。当需要修改文件名时,只需要修改变量的赋值即可,而不必在代码的多个位置进行更改,减少了出错的可能性。
  2. 灵活性:使用变量可以实现动态的文件操作。通过在代码中使用变量,我们可以根据不同的条件或运行时的需求来选择不同的文件进行操作,而不必每次都修改代码。
  3. 可复用性:使用变量可以使代码更具可复用性。通过定义一个表示文件名的变量,我们可以在不同的代码片段中多次使用它,而不必重复写相同的文件名。

Python中使用变量而不是直接文件名的方法很简单。首先,我们可以使用字符串类型的变量来存储文件名,例如:

代码语言:txt
复制
filename = "example.txt"

然后,我们可以使用这个变量来进行文件操作,例如读取文件内容:

代码语言:txt
复制
with open(filename, 'r') as file:
    content = file.read()

在这个例子中,使用变量filename代替了直接的文件名,使得代码更具可读性和可维护性。

腾讯云提供了丰富的云计算产品,包括云服务器、对象存储、数据库、容器服务等。这些产品可以帮助开发者快速搭建云计算基础设施,并提供灵活可靠的服务。在使用Python进行云计算开发时,可以结合腾讯云的产品来实现各种功能。

举个例子,如果需要在腾讯云上部署一个基于Python的Web应用,可以使用腾讯云云服务器(CVM)来搭建服务器环境,使用腾讯云对象存储(COS)来存储静态资源,使用腾讯云数据库(TencentDB)来存储数据,使用腾讯云负载均衡(CLB)来实现流量分发等。

总之,使用变量而不是直接文件名是Python编程中的一种良好的编程习惯,可以提高代码的可读性、可维护性和可复用性。腾讯云提供了丰富的云计算产品,可以帮助开发者实现各种功能和应用场景。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

17分33秒

为什么AI训练使用GPU而不是CPU?【AI芯片】GPU原理02

1分17秒

Python进阶如何修改闭包内使用的外部变量?

4分5秒

Elastic 5分钟教程:如何使用勒索软件保护来阻止大规模的威胁

17分41秒

FL Studio 21中文版强悍来袭!AI编曲插件,比你想象的更强大!!!

7分15秒

030.recover函数1

14分12秒

050.go接口的类型断言

7分8秒

059.go数组的引入

9分19秒

036.go的结构体定义

6分27秒

083.slices库删除元素Delete

1分19秒

振弦传感器智能化:电子标签模块

16分8秒

人工智能新途-用路由器集群模仿神经元集群

8分3秒

Windows NTFS 16T分区上限如何破,无损调整块大小到8192的需求如何实现?

领券